The story follows Anne Shirley, a spirited red-haired orphan mistakenly sent to live with siblings Marilla and Matthew Cuthbert, who intended to adopt a boy. Her vibrant imagination and lively personality transform the lives of those around her, making her an integral part of the family and the community. As Anne navigates the challenges of her new life, she captures the hearts of readers and remains a cherished character through the years, embodying themes of belonging and the power of imagination.
